What causes Early Childhood Caries or Baby Bottle Tooth Decay?

0

Your child is at risk of cavities when they fall asleep with a bottle filled with juice (or sweetened drinks), milk or formula. At-will nighttime breast-feeding should be avoided after the first baby tooth begins to erupt. Drinking juice and flavored milk from a bottle should be avoided. When juice is offered, it should be in a cup at mealtime.
